Part of Lesson Plan: Small Engine Nomenclature
Activity Overview / Details
Have students get a Single Cylinder L-Head Repair Manual and
look at the Table of Contents located in the front of the book. We
know from the power point that the Model # gives us more
information but where do we go to find what the numbers stand for
(i.e. crankshaft position, carburetor, starter etc.). Since this
information is considered General Information find that section in
the Table of Contents and look in that section (Note - point out to
the students that each section also includes a Table of Contents
for that section). If you do not have access to this manual I have
included a copy of that page for the L-Head and the OHV). Write on
the board a Model # based on another L-Head engine (NOTE - do not
use the one the students wrote down during the lab activity. You
will have the students use this number for guided practice after
you finish modeling the activity. Realize if all you have is
Overhead Valve engines you can still do this lesson because it
applies to all Briggs and Stratton engines). Write the number on
the board. Have the students use the backside of their lined paper
to write the example down. Review the B&S Repair Manual the
middle of the page is broke into columns (A-E) Have students follow
along as you write it on the board tell them to use a seperate line
for each item.
- Column A (one item) = 1st one or two digits and
- Column B (one item)= 1st digit after displacement will use
whatever the # is it will be the answer.
- Column C (three items)= 2nd digit after displacement find
the number in the column and write down the answers for the crank,
carb., and governor (if applicable).
- Column D (four items)= 3rd digit after displacement find
the number in the column and write down the answers for the
bearing, reduction gear, aux. pto, lube.
- Column E (two items)= 4th digit after displacement find the
number in the column and write down the answers for the starter,
charge system). When you finish ask the kids how many lines they
used Know it is there turn using the number they got in the
lab.
